South San Francisco Potrero Hill area looking north showing undeveloped residential areas in foreground and densely populated city with waterfront in distance. China Basin and Central Basin with industrial complex (Pacific Rolling Mills, Union Iron Works, and California Sugar Refinery) at right.

Printed title (LC). Printed (LC, below title): Copyrighted and issued Nov[ember] 1892 by Baldwin & Hammond real estate agents, 10 Montgomery Street/showing the Potrero District north of Nevada Street and east of Portrero Avenue; (LR): Lith. H.S. Crocker Company, S[an] F[rancisco]. Printed legend.
